Personal Loan EMI Calculator

A personal Loan EMI (Equated Monthly Installment) calculator is used to find the monthly payment for a loan. A personal loan's EMI is typically calculated using three inputs: the loan amount, the loan term, and the interest rate.


Here is a step-by-step guide to using a personal loan EMI calculator:

1. Enter the loan amount: Enter the sum you wish to borrow for personal use.

2. Establish the loan tenure: Choose how long you want to make loan repayments.

3. Specify the interest rate: Specify the interest rate that the lender is prepared to offer.

4. Click on calculate: The calculator will calculate the monthly installment or EMI you need to pay.

5. Review the results: You can then review the EMI amount, the total interest to be paid, and the total amount repayable.


Note: personal loan EMI calculator are estimates, and the actual EMI may vary based on the lender's terms and conditions.
